The 2026 Vanity Fair Oscar Party witnessed a dramatic shift in red carpet fashion, with two-piece ensembles and bold cut-outs emerging as the dominant trend of the evening. Held on March 15 at the soon-to-be-reopened Los Angeles County Museum of Art, this ultra-exclusive after-party attracted a star-studded guest list of Oscar winners, nominees, and industry figures, all embracing more adventurous style choices.

Celebrities Embrace the Revealing Trend

Reality star and entrepreneur Kylie Jenner made a striking appearance in a feathered black two-piece by Alexander McQueen. The founder of Kylie Cosmetics paired a halter-style top with a dramatic feather-trimmed skirt, perfectly embodying the evening's theme. Supermodel Bella Hadid opted for a cream Prada ensemble featuring a V-shaped cut-out at the waist, styling the minimalist look with a sleek bun and a large diamond ring.

German supermodel and television presenter Heidi Klum continued the daring silhouette trend in a pale yellow gown with sheer panels and intricate embroidery. Actor Sofia Vergara, best known for her role in Modern Family, wore a sparkling gown with geometric cut-outs across the bodice, adding to the night's glamorous atmosphere.

International Stars Showcase Custom Designs

British actress Marisa Abela, renowned for her role in the HBO drama Industry, wore a custom two-piece look by Revolve consisting of a cropped blazer-style top and a slim column skirt. Australian actress Rose Byrne, nominated for best actress at the 2026 Academy Awards, embraced the trend in a black fringed ensemble paired with Nikos Koulis Desert diamond earrings.

Singer and actor Suki Waterhouse stunned in a striking white couture look by Tamara Ralph, a designer favored by multiple celebrities including Rita Ora and Jessica Alba. The ensemble combined a sculpted cut-out bodice with a flowing skirt and sheer tulle cape, creating one of the most dramatic looks of the evening.

Diverse Interpretations of the Cut-Out Theme

Reality TV personality Olandria Carthen chose a white sheer gown by Pajtim featuring bold cut-outs and flowing fabric panels. Canadian singer Tate McRae, known for chart-topping hits like Greedy, wore a striking red gown with sculpted cut-outs through the bodice. Model Amelia Gray Hamlin completed the trend with a dramatic black gown featuring bold side cut-outs and a high neckline, emphasizing elegant yet revealing silhouettes.

While the Oscars red carpet traditionally leans toward classic gowns and tailored suits, the Vanity Fair after-party has long encouraged stars to experiment with bolder fashion statements.
